在我们继承系统dialog实现自己的dialog时,可以通过设置style来实现
<style name="dialog" parent="@android:style/Theme.Dialog">        <item name="android:windowBackground">@android:color/transparent</item>   <item name="android:background">@android:color/transparent</item>   <item name="android:backgroundDimAmount">0.8</item>   </style>

android:backgroundDimAmount就是用来控制灰度的值,当为1时,界面除了我们的dialog内容是高亮显示的,dialog以外的区域是黑色的,完全看不到其他内容,系统的默认值是0.5,而已根据自己的需要调整

更多相关文章

  1. Android简单数据存储类SharedPreferences详解及实例(通过“记住密
  2. 内容提供者相关技术
  3. 手动滑动TextView超出的内容
  4. Amazon 的平板能否威胁 Google
  5. [转]Android高手应该精通哪些内容?
  6. Android(安卓)Studio Error:前言中不允许有内容。
  7. Android(安卓)SDK 2.2 离线安装
  8. Android(安卓): 如何在WebView显示的页面中查找内容
  9. Android开发5――文件读写

随机推荐

  1. Android中滑屏初探 ---- scrollTo 以及 s
  2. (8 Android) 用户界面UI设计
  3. Android单元测试 - 如何开始?
  4. Android(安卓)Activity启动模式分析
  5. Android(安卓)zipalign: error while loa
  6. android中listview的setAdapter()和getAd
  7. RK3288 android 7.1 EMMC 问题导致卡死在
  8. Android简单调用相机Camera功能,实现打开
  9. Android(安卓)Toolchain与Bionic Libc
  10. android中判断横屏或者竖屏并改变背景